4c Electric Automobile in Washington vignette plate proof sheet, 487
4c Electric Automobile in Washington vignette plate proof sheet, 487. Certified plate proofs are the last printed proof of the plate before printing the stamps at the Bureau of Engraving and Printing. These plate proofs are each unique, with the approval signatures and date. For postal scholars these plates provide important production information in the plate margin inscriptions, including guidelines, plate numbers, and initials of the siderographer, or person who created the plate from a transfer roll.; Plate No. 1142; Denomination: 4c; Subject: Electric Automobile in Washington, Pan-American Exposition Issue; Color: deep red brown & black
